The Santa Barbara County Green Party will host a People’s Town Hall with Dr. Butch Ware, the Green Party’s candidate for Governor of California, on Sunday, April 19, 2026, from 2 to 6 p.m. at St. Michael’s Episcopal University Church, located at 6586 Picasso Road in Isla Vista.
Designed as an open, interactive community conversation not a candidate-centric rally, the event’s centerpiece is an extended open Q&A for participants to dig deeper into Ware’s From Crisis to Care campaign which is built on a human rights foundation and a simple premise: California’s crises in housing, healthcare, education, climate, and justice are solvable, but only if government is wrested from corporate control and placed back in the hands of working people.
There will be no scripted questions, no rope line, no performance by a politician, but rather a format reflecting the campaign’s core principle: a people’s agenda
“We’re not bringing a politician to Santa Barbara to talk at people. We’re opening a door for our community for a dialogue with someone who’s actually listening,” said Donna Pulling, Santa Barbara County Green Party organizer. “Dr. Ware’s platform speaks directly to the crises we, our neighbors, all of us are living through — housing we can’t afford, healthcare we can’t access, the climate disasters they can see coming. This is a chance to be part of something real.”
In addition to the Q&A, attendees can look forward to live music, community partner tabling, and voter registration. The People’s Town Hall with Dr. Butch Ware is free and open to the public.
